Key Points
Hydrogels may enhance tissue repair and improve heart function post-myocardial infarction, offering promising solutions.
The study highlights the importance of hydrogel properties in fostering cellular responses and tissue regeneration.
Assessment includes various hydrogel formulations, detailing their mechanisms that support cardiac function restoration.
This research emphasizes the need for clinical translation of hydrogel applications to validate their efficacy in therapeutic settings.
